Stanley Mugerwa had a very impressive game in the last round for KCCA Panthers, receiving a Hoops Agents Player of the Week award for round 25.
The player had a double-double of 19 points and 16 rebounds, while his team edged out UCU Canons (#5, 8-7) 58-56. KCCA P. is placed at 4th position in Ugandan NBL. They would have been even better if they hadn't lost a few games earlier this season. KCCA P. will need more victories to improve their 9-7 record. In the team's last game Mugerwa had a remarkable 61.5% from 2-point range. It was one of impressive evenings for him as usually he does not deliver so high stats. Stanley Mugerwa averages this season 9.9ppg and 8.4rpg.

The second best player in last round's games was Puati Kikomba (F/C) of Sommet BC. Kikomba had a very good evening with a double-double of 11 points and 15 rebounds. Bad luck as Sommet lost that game 65-70 to the higher-ranked Rezlife S. (#3, 11-4). This loss caused Sommet to drop to 6th position in the standings. His team lost some distance to top teams. But a 8-7 record is not bad and everything may still change. Kikomba is one of the most experienced players at Sommet and has a reputation of one of team's most reliable players.

Third on the list of top players last round was international guard Peter Obleng (190-G-2003) of league's second-best Namuwongo Blazers. Obleng scored 23 points and grabbed 10 rebounds. He was a key player of Blazers, leading his team to a 93-47 easy win against the lower-ranked JKL Dolphins (#9, 5-11). Many experts and fans count Blazers as a contender for championship title. Another victory and another confirmation that they may be right. Just look at their record: 13 victories and only one lost game. Obleng has a great season in Uganda. After 14 games, he made it on the list of the league's leaders in points with 14.4ppg (6th best).

The Player of the week is selected based on efficiency calculation, but also including game result, importance of the game, if played recorded double-double/triple-double, etc.
The efficiency formula is a combination of various formulas used by different basketball organizations/leagues. We got involved many basketball scouts and journalists to assure it's accuracy.
The formula: 1.5*PTS + 3*(REB+AST+ST+BL-TO) - 2*BSAG - 4*PF + 3*PFRV + 4*(2FGPM+3FGPM) + 1.5*FTM - 3*(2FGPA-2FGPM) - 3*(3FGPA-3FGPM) - (FTA-FTM)
